Stork Presents at ADIPEC 2013

Stork Technical Services, the leading global provider of knowledge-based asset integrity services for the oil & gas, chemical and power sectors, will showcase some of its latest industry-leading technology at ADIPEC 2013 in Abu Dhabi.

With its presence at the Middle East’s largest oil & gas event, Stork will demonstrate its ability to offer its customers integrated asset integrity services right through the asset life cycle.

Hani Almaimani, Vice President Middle East for Stork Technical Services, said: “We have significant growth plans for the Middle East and are committed to the ongoing development of our technology portfolio, service offering and geographical footprint. We now offer an unrivalled range of asset integrity solutions across the region and I am confident that we can continue the success of this year into 2014 and beyond.”

At ADIPEC 2013 the Netherlands-based company will show some of its award-winning innovations, featuring new technologies and live demonstrations:

Among the key products in the line-up for the show, to be held in Abu Dhabi from November 10-13, are Stork’s Hot Bolt Clamp, which enables safe removal and replacement of corroded bolts on live four-bolt flanged connections with no disruption to ongoing production.

Another innovative product at the exhibition is Stork’s Snap Ring Joint, which has been developed in direct response to industry concerns about welding in environments with ignition hazard and where there is a need for light, strong pipe connections with a small footprint.

Also presented at ADIPEC 2013 is Stork’s Nozzle Scanner; a fast, accurate and highly efficient tool for Phased Array UT inspection of pressure vessels during the fabrication stage and in-service inspections requiring code-compliant inspection of nozzle welds.

“Stork is a world-class company with a quality brand, employing some of the industry’s brightest people”, Mr. Almaimani continued. “We are committed to delivering safe, high-quality and efficient services that help operators extend the life cycle of their assets. Our presence at ADIPEC 2013 demonstrates that we are continuing to take significant steps in developing and offering the solutions our industry needs.”
